A g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H nanocomposite material and preparation method thereof
The composite of γ-AlOOH nanobelts and g-C3N4 nanosheets was prepared by solvent thermal method and high-energy ball milling technology, which solved the problem of complex synthesis of g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H nanocomposites in the existing technology, achieved efficient and low-cost preparation of nanocomposites, and provided a new composite method.

Technical Field
[0001] The present invention belongs to the technical field of preparation of nanocomposite materials, and in particular relates to a simple and novel preparation method of a g-C3N4 and gamma-AlOOH composite. Background Art
[0002] Nanoscale materials with tailored morphologies may exhibit novel physical and chemical properties, depending on their size, shape, and exposed facets. Therefore, the preparation of materials through "nanoengineering" has become one of the most promising and challenging problems in science and technology today. Among these materials is nanoscale γ-AlOOH (boehmite), which has attracted increasing research interest in recent years in terms of synthesis methods and potential applications. Various γ-AlOOH nanostructures with controllable geometries, such as 0D nanoparticles, 1D nanorods and nanowires, and 2D nanosheets, have applications in biomedicine, environmental chemistry, catalysts, adsorbents, ceramics, and optical nanodevices.
[0003] Fast charge transfer can enhance the activity of non-radical reactions. Doping, defects, heterojunctions, and other approaches are central to the design of efficient non-radical catalysts because they can effectively modulate the electronic structure, thereby enhancing electron transfer and catalytic activity. Graphitic carbon nitride (g-C3N4) is a typical two-dimensional conjugated polymer material. It possesses an excellent electronic band structure, electron-rich properties, and high physical and chemical stability. It is particularly suitable for surface modification and composites with other materials to enhance the catalytic performance of the material.
[0004] Currently, most composite materials for g-C3N4 are prepared with oxides such as Al2O3 and ZnO using methods such as sol-gel and solvothermal methods. These methods are time-consuming, complex, and have poor reproducibility. Furthermore, no composite materials have been reported for oxyhydroxides with g-C3N4. This is because oxyhydroxides convert to oxides at high temperatures, making methods requiring heating, such as sol-gel, solid-phase, and solvothermal methods, unsuitable. Summary of the Invention
[0005] The technical problem to be solved by the present invention is to provide a method for compounding g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H nanomaterials, and a g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H nanocomposite material prepared by the above method.
[0006] The above technical problems are solved by the following technical solutions:
[0007] A g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H nanocomposite material is formed by compounding g-C3N4 nanosheets and γ-AlOOH nanobelts, wherein the γ-AlOOH nanobelts are compounded on the surface of the g-C3N4 nanosheets, and the molar ratio of the two is 1:1. The g-C3N4 nanosheets have a diameter of 100nm-600nm, and the γ-AlOOH nanobelts have a length of 50-300nm, a width of 5-55nm, and a thickness of 2-5nm.
[0008] A preparation method of a g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H nanocomposite material comprises the following steps: using anhydrous AlCl3, anhydrous ethanol and melamine as raw materials, firstly adding anhydrous aluminum chloride into ethanol, uniformly mixing the mixture with a magnetic stirrer, and then ultrasonically dispersing the mixture; then pouring the mixed solution into a reactor, setting the temperature to 200°C and sealing the reactor for storage for 48 hours; after the reaction is completed, naturally cooling to room temperature, washing, drying and grinding the product to obtain γ-AlOOH solid powder; calcining melamine at 550°C for 2 hours, naturally cooling to room temperature, and grinding to obtain g-C3N4; finally, placing the obtained γ-AlOOH and g-C3N4 solid powders in a molar ratio of 1:1 into a stainless steel ball mill, adding stainless steel balls for mixing, and ball milling for 10-20 hours to obtain a g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H composite material sample powder.
[0009] Preferably, the usage ratio of anhydrous AlCl3 to anhydrous ethanol is 1g:30mL.
[0010] Preferably, the calcination is carried out in oxygen using a crucible.
[0011] Preferably, the ball milling is carried out using a planetary ball mill, the mass ratio of the total mass of the g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H solid powders to the mass of the stainless steel balls is 1:40, and the ball milling speed is 400 rpm.

[0022] Example 1
[0023] The steps for preparing the g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H nanocomposite material in this embodiment are as follows:
[0024] Step 1) Preparation of γ-AlOOH: Using anhydrous AlCl3 and anhydrous ethanol as raw materials, prepare a clean beaker and a magnet, measure 15ml of anhydrous ethanol with a graduated cylinder and pour it into a beaker with a volume of 50ml, then weigh 0.5g of anhydrous AlCl3 and pour it into a beaker containing 15ml of anhydrous ethanol, seal it with plastic wrap, and then stir it with a magnetic stirrer at room temperature for 30 minutes, ultrasonically disperse it for 10 minutes, and the added anhydrous AlCl3 is completely dissolved in anhydrous ethanol to form a transparent solution. The mixed solution is poured into a 25ml polytetrafluoroethylene liner, the liner is placed in the reactor shell, tightened, and then the reactor is transferred to a preheated electric constant temperature drying oven set at 200°C and kept warm for 48 hours. After the insulation is completed, the reactor is cooled to room temperature, and the translucent rubber stick product in the polytetrafluoroethylene liner is taken out. The product is placed in a beaker filled with anhydrous ethanol and ultrasonically dissolved. The solution after the dissolved product is then placed in an electric constant temperature drying oven and dried at 80°C for 10 hours. The dried product is ground to obtain white γ-AlOOH powder.
[0025] Step 2) Preparation of g-C3N4: Weigh 5 g of melamine into a crucible and calcine in a muffle furnace at 550°C for 2 h with a covered temperature of 5°C / min. Cool naturally to room temperature to obtain a pale yellow solid. Grind to a powder in an agate mortar and pestle for later use.
[0026] Step 3) Preparation of g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H: 1 g of g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H solid powders were weighed in a molar ratio of 1:1 and placed in a stainless steel ball mill. 40 g of stainless steel balls were added and mixed. The mixture was ball milled at 400 rpm for 10 h to obtain a g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H sample powder, which was a g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H composite material.
[0027] The XRD patterns of g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H composites after ball milling for 10 h are shown in Figure 2. Figure 1 As shown, it can be seen that the XRD of g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H is a combination of g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H; the TEM image is as follows Figure 2 As shown, it can be seen that g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H is γ-AlOOH nanobelts composited on the surface of g-C3N4 nanosheets; EDS diagram as shown Figure 3 As shown in the figure, it can be seen that the C, N, O, and Al element ratios of g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H are close to 3:4:2:1; the HRTEM image is shown in Figure 4 As shown, it can be seen that g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H are successfully composited, the nanobelts are γ-AlOOH, and the nanosheets are g-C3N4. It can be seen that the γ-AlOOH nanobelts are composited on the surface of the g-C3N4 nanosheets.

[0040] Example 4
[0041] The steps for preparing the g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H nanocomposite material in this embodiment are as follows:
[0042] Step 1) Preparation of γ-AlOOH: Using anhydrous AlCl3 and anhydrous ethanol as raw materials, prepare a clean beaker and a magnet, measure 15ml of anhydrous ethanol with a graduated cylinder and pour it into a beaker with a volume of 50ml, then weigh 0.5g of anhydrous AlCl3 and pour it into a beaker containing 15ml of anhydrous ethanol, seal it with plastic wrap, and then stir it with a magnetic stirrer at room temperature for 30 minutes, ultrasonically disperse it for 10 minutes, and the added anhydrous AlCl3 is completely dissolved in anhydrous ethanol to form a transparent solution. The mixed solution is poured into a 25ml polytetrafluoroethylene liner, the liner is placed in the reactor shell, tightened, and then the reactor is transferred to a preheated electric constant temperature drying oven set at 200°C and kept warm for 48 hours. After the insulation is completed, the reactor is cooled to room temperature, and the translucent rubber stick product in the polytetrafluoroethylene liner is taken out. The product is placed in a beaker filled with anhydrous ethanol and ultrasonically dissolved. The solution after the dissolved product is then placed in an electric constant temperature drying oven and dried at 80°C for 10 hours. The dried product is ground to obtain white γ-AlOOH powder.
[0043] Step 2) Preparation of g-C3N4: Weigh 5 g of melamine into a crucible and calcine in a muffle furnace at 550°C for 2 h with a covered temperature of 5°C / min. Cool naturally to room temperature to obtain a pale yellow solid. Grind to a powder in an agate mortar and pestle for later use.
[0044] Step 3) Preparation of g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H: 1 g of solid powders of g-C3N4 and γ-AlOOH were weighed in a 1:1 molar ratio in an agate mortar and manually ground for 30 minutes to obtain a sample powder. This was not a g-C3N4 / γ-AlOOH composite material, but a simple mixture of the two.
[0045] Figure 5 This is the TEM image of manually ground γ-AlOOH and g-C3N4. γ-AlOOH and g-C3N4 are evenly dispersed, indicating that the two are not compounded.
